英英释义

形容词 windy:

abounding in or exposed to the wind or breezes

同义词:blowy, breezy

not practical or realizable; speculative

同义词:airy, impractical, visionary, Laputan

resembling the wind in speed,force, or variability

using or containing too many words

同义词:long-winded, tedious, verbose, wordy
